Proverville is a commune of France[1]. Proverville has Wikipedia articles in 18 language editions, a strong signal of global cultural recognition.[2]
Key Facts
- Proverville is located in Aube[3].
- Proverville is located in arrondissement of Bar-sur-Aube[4].
- Proverville is in the country of France[5].
- Proverville is on the body of water Aube[6].
